This rugged constituency of almost brutal industrial scenery includes a number of isolated coalmining towns around the upper Wear valley. The mining has gone, but traditional party loyalties remain, and have now been reinforced by the inclusion of the ex-steel town of Consett. This seat is a rarity - a low population density Labour seat, but the party's dominance is quite real, and their Hilary Armstrong will easily be returned to a seat that runs in her family.
